Nanocellulose, a versatile platform: From the delivery of active molecules to tissue engineering applications
Nanocellulose, a biopolymer, has received wide attention from researchers owing to its superior physicochemical properties, such as high mechanical strength, low density, biodegradability, and biocompatibility.
